Publication number: 20240399460Abstract: A method for defining a plurality of irradiation vectors for an apparatus for producing a three-dimensional work piece via additive manufacturing is provided. The method comprises, for a layer of a three-dimensional work piece to be generated, defining a downskin region in the layer, and defining a set of first irradiation vectors covering the downskin region. At least one of the first irradiation vectors extends into a volume region of the layer, adjacent to the downskin region. The at least one of the first irradiation vectors has a length of 1 mm or more. The method further comprises defining a set of second irradiation vectors covering a remaining part of the volume region of the layer, assigning a first set of irradiation parameters to the set of first irradiation vectors, and assigning a second set of irradiation parameters to the set of second irradiation vectors, the second set of irradiation parameters being different from the first set.Type: ApplicationFiled: October 24, 2022Publication date: December 5, 2024Inventors: Lorenz Kropholler, Jiachun Chen, Dieter Schwarze

Patent number: 10919287Abstract: In a method for controlling an irradiation system for use in an apparatus for producing a three-dimensional work piece, a first and a second irradiation area as well as an overlap area arranged between the first and the second irradiation area are defined on a surface of a carrier adapted to receive layers of a raw material powder to be irradiated with electromagnetic or particle radiation emitted by the irradiation system. A first irradiation unit of the irradiation system is assigned to the first irradiation area and the overlap area, and a second irradiation unit of the irradiation system is assigned to the second irradiation area and the overlap area. At least one of the first irradiation area, the second irradiation area and the overlap area is defined in dependence on a geometry of the three-dimensional work piece to be produced.Type: GrantFiled: July 20, 2016Date of Patent: February 16, 2021Assignee: SLM SOLUTIONS GROUP AGInventors: Andreas Wiesner, Dieter Schwarze, Toni Adam Krol

Patent number: 10850494Abstract: A powder application arrangement for use in an apparatus for manufacturing work pieces by irradiating powder layers with electromagnetic radiation or particle radiation, the powder application arrangement comprises a carrier adapted to receive layers of a raw material powder and a work piece made of the raw material powder by a generative layer construction method. The powder application arrangement further includes a powder application device configured to deposit the raw material powder onto the carrier At least one camera is attached to the powder application device in such a position that it is capable of acquiring images of at least one of a surface of a raw material powder layer applied onto the carrier by means of the powder application device and a surface of the work piece made of the raw material powder by a generative layer construction method while the powder application device is moved across the carrier.Type: GrantFiled: October 19, 2016Date of Patent: December 1, 2020Assignee: SLM SOLUTIONS GROUP AGInventors: Benno Haupt, Arne Neef, Dieter Schwarze, Toni Adam Krol
